LEGACY MOTOR CLUB has announced a new partnership with Rexel USA, a leading distributor of electrical supplies, services and solutions, for the 2026 NASCAR Cup Series season. The collaboration will feature Rexel as the primary partner of the No. 42 Toyota Camry XSE driven by John Hunter Nemechek on August 15 at Richmond Raceway and serve as an associate partner at Las Vegas Motor Speedway in October. The Richmond race will showcase a striking blue, white and gold Rexel-branded livery on the No. 42 car, celebrating Rexel's commitment to innovation, technology, and performance.

Jimmie Johnson, owner of LEGACY MOTOR CLUB, emphasized the alignment between the two organizations. "Rexel provides a unique array of electrical, automation, and industrial supplies, paired with innovative solutions across the US and we're thrilled to welcome them into the LEGACY MOTOR CLUB family," Johnson stated. "Their focus on smarter, more efficient energy solutions mirrors our efforts to innovate on and off the track. We're excited to bring their brand to NASCAR fans at Richmond and beyond."

Roger Little, Chief Executive Officer of Rexel USA, explained the strategic value of the NASCAR partnership for the electrical distribution company. "NASCAR connects with our customers and brings visibility and energy to Rexel that mirrors the excitement and growth we're experiencing as a company," Little said. "In conversations with seven-time champion Jimmie Johnson, it became clear that LEGACY MOTOR CLUB approach aligns with our values — if we were going to pursue a partnership like this, LEGACY MOTOR CLUB was the perfect fit."

Kevin Gustin, VP Marketing at Rexel USA, highlighted the national exposure benefits of the partnership. "We've been looking for a way to raise our national profile and highlight all the great momentum at Rexel, and this opportunity was an ideal match," Gustin noted. "We're thrilled to join LEGACY MOTOR CLUB and can't wait to see the No. 42 Rexel Toyota on track at Richmond in August 2026. Seeing the Rexel brand on the No. 42 Legacy Motor Club Toyota is an 'oh wow' moment — we're excited to watch John Hunter Nemechek take the wheel."

Driver John Hunter Nemechek, entering his third full-time season with LEGACY MOTOR CLUB, expressed enthusiasm for representing the electrical solutions company. "It's exciting to represent a company like Rexel that's focused on progress and technology," Nemechek said. "I can't wait to get their colors on the car at Richmond."
